Summary

Democrats are taking a stand against the Department of Homeland Security's funding unless changes are made to ICE's operations. The episode also delves into high-profile political scandals and the implications of Trump's administration's actions.

What Happened

The episode opens with a discussion about the implications of Democrats refusing to fund the Department of Homeland Security unless ICE reforms are implemented. This is seen as a strategic move to curb ICE's overreach and ensure it operates within constitutional bounds.

The hosts highlight a recent hearing where Attorney General Pam Bondi faced intense scrutiny over the Epstein files. This hearing revealed potential governmental negligence in prosecuting child sex trafficking cases, drawing significant public attention and raising concerns about political bias.

There is a discussion on the surprising political fallout from these hearings, particularly how Bondi's performance might affect midterm elections. Her contentious exchanges during the hearing were widely publicized, potentially damaging Trump's administration's credibility.

In a humorous segment, the hosts engage with their Melbourne audience, contrasting American and Australian cultural and political knowledge, offering a light-hearted break from the heavier topics of the episode.

The conversation shifts to the misuse of military technology by the Department of Homeland Security, specifically an incident involving a laser used to shoot down a party balloon. This incident highlights systemic issues within the administration's handling of military resources.

The episode concludes with a critique of Megan Kelly's reaction to Bad Bunny's Super Bowl performance, illustrating cultural tensions and the divisive nature of American media personalities.
